Переместить объект в OpenGL ES для iOS? - PullRequest
0 голосов
/ 13 июля 2010

Я хочу переместить объект в определенную точку на экране. (В частности, везде, где пользователь касается, за исключением любых столкновений, которые могут помешать.) Какой вызов OpenGL ES я должен использовать для этого?

1 Ответ

1 голос
/ 13 июля 2010

Вам необходимо использовать эквивалентный метод gluUnProject, который преобразует экранные координаты в мировые.Существует одна реализация, специфичная для iPhone здесь .

По сути, для преобразования используется матрица вида и проекции.

...